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
85 67825406 56 3199209919 08448060
6239499681 893833
6239499681 893833
8057228 9306728 04302911
All about undefined
Interested in learning more?
6239499681 893833
8057228 9306728 04302911
See more
1303 24807249
7667724 6554778668 4984 72476994
See more
472816833 4648180932 910269
59825822 004528191 257 35
See more